Transaction 598928185557a0111cfedf77235ee3f16922dc052e2c441da9fd35c1b7a22cef
1 Input
1 Output
-
598928185557a0111cfedf77235ee3f16922dc052e2c441da9fd35c1b7a22cef:0
- value
- 667738
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ad58a344098bb7cbf7b24aa875ee930ee5dc78ff OP_EQUAL
- address
- 3HVb1PZKjbUVU8BYujYixuPURoiSro7EoR